二维数组命名方法及多语言代码示例
💡### 命名二维数组原则 命名二维数组和命名普通变量一样,需要遵循一定的规则和具备良好的可读性。在大多数编程语言中,命名规则通常包括只能包含字母、数字和下划线,且不能以数字开头,同时不能使用编程语言的保留关键字。 📝### 命名建议 - **体现用途**:命名要能清晰反映数组的用途。例如,如果要表示一个存储学生成绩的二维数组,每个学生有多门课程成绩,可命名为 `studentScores`。 - **使用有意义的单词**:避免使用无意义的字符组合。比如,用 `cityDistances` 表示城市之间的距离,而不是 `arr1` 这种无意义的命名。 - **遵循命名规范**:不同编程语言有不同的命名规范。常见的有驼峰命名法(如 `studentScores`)和蛇形命名法(如 `student_scores`)。Java、JavaScript 等语言常用驼峰命名法,Python 常用蛇形命名法。 💻### 代码示例 以下是不同编程语言中命名和初始化二维数组的例子: #### Python ```python # 使用蛇形命名法命名二维数组 student_scores = [ [85, 90, 78], [92, 88, 95], [70, 75, 80] ] ``` #### Java ```java // 使用驼峰命名法命名二维数组 public class Main { public static void main(String[] args) { int[][] studentScores = { {85, 90, 78}, {92, 88, 95}, {70, 75, 80} }; } } ``` #### JavaScript ```javascript // 使用驼峰命名法命名二维数组 const studentScores = [ [85, 90, 78], [92, 88, 95], [70, 75, 80] ]; ``` ######[AI问答 | 487点数解答 | 2026-03-07 08:45:42]
- Java 实现计算机硬件模拟:从 PCI 设备到主板、计算机的启动与关闭(字节豆包 | 716点数解答 | 2024-12-08 23:38:38)316
- Java 代码:模拟计算机主板启动与关闭 PCI 设备全流程(字节豆包 | 637点数解答 | 2024-12-09 08:31:54)287
- Java 实战:Vehicle 类与 User 类实现机动车速度功率控制( | 968点数解答 | 2024-03-12 11:26:25)537
- 规范命名指南:从工作空间到项目名和包名(JDK与UTF - 8编码要求)(字节豆包 | 35点数解答 | 2024-10-23 08:35:17)155
- 探寻数组中最长摆动子序列长度:思路剖析与代码优化(GPT | 758点数解答 | 2024-12-23 23:18:29)259
- 独家剖析:求解数组最长摆动子序列长度的代码实现与改进建议(GPT | 350点数解答 | 2024-12-23 23:20:54)255
- Java 实战:动物类、接口与继承实现鸟儿吃虫和飞翔功能(字节豆包 | 183点数解答 | 2024-09-19 15:53:55)279
- Java 实战:动物类、接口与继承,实现鸟儿吃虫与飞翔功能(字节豆包 | 184点数解答 | 2024-09-19 16:45:48)302
- Java 实现 BankAccount 类:账户余额管理与测试全解析(字节豆包 | 420点数解答 | 2024-10-11 08:48:21)310
- Java 编程:实现教师与学生类的创建、继承及属性操作(字节豆包 | 745点数解答 | 2024-10-16 18:40:42)384
- Java 实现 Circle 类:全面封装圆的属性与方法(字节豆包 | 256点数解答 | 2024-10-27 16:34:37)237
- Java 实现继承关系:Fu 类、Zi 类与测试类 Example04 代码解析及注意要点(字节豆包 | 251点数解答 | 2024-12-12 09:36:45)241